radrootsd

JSON-RPC bridge for Radroots event publishing
git clone https://radroots.dev/git/radrootsd.git
Log | Files | Refs | README | LICENSE

commit 985a49fe22184ef198c84579d05af1ff726c3eec
parent e843e1bb6c9b0fea02e7cb255d3b99e97bc5fd29
Author: triesap <tyson@radroots.org>
Date:   Fri, 20 Mar 2026 14:38:54 +0000

build: upgrade serde_qs and thiserror

Diffstat:
MCargo.lock | 9+++++----
MCargo.toml | 4++--
2 files changed, 7 insertions(+), 6 deletions(-)

diff --git a/Cargo.lock b/Cargo.lock @@ -1841,7 +1841,7 @@ dependencies = [ "serde", "serde_json", "serde_qs", - "thiserror 1.0.69", + "thiserror 2.0.18", "tokio", "tracing", "url", @@ -2198,13 +2198,14 @@ dependencies = [ [[package]] name = "serde_qs" -version = "0.12.0" +version = "1.0.0" source = "registry+https://github.com/rust-lang/crates.io-index" -checksum = "0431a35568651e363364210c91983c1da5eb29404d9f0928b67d4ebcfa7d330c" +checksum = "ac22439301a0b6f45a037681518e3169e8db1db76080e2e9600a08d1027df037" dependencies = [ + "itoa", "percent-encoding", + "ryu", "serde", - "thiserror 1.0.69", ] [[package]] diff --git a/Cargo.toml b/Cargo.toml @@ -38,9 +38,9 @@ jsonrpsee = { version = "0.26", features = ["server"] } reqwest = { version = "0.12", default-features = false, features = ["json", "rustls-tls"] } serde = { version = "1", default-features = false, features = ["derive"] } serde_json = { version = "1", default-features = false } -serde_qs = { version = "0.12" } +serde_qs = { version = "1.0" } tokio = { version = "1", features = ["full"] } -thiserror = { version = "1" } +thiserror = { version = "2" } tracing = { version = "0.1" } uuid = { version = "1.22.0", features = ["v4"] } url = { version = "2.5.8" }